His television career spans back to 1993, when he played an ally to Harrison Ford in the The Young Indiana Jones Chronicles.His other small screen credits include roles in Baywatch, American Horror Story, Community and Veep.In film, he played Comanche leader Chief Big Bear in the 2013 adaptation of The Lone Ranger opposite Armie Hammer and Johnny Depp.Grant’s death was announced via his Facebook page last week (July 29).“It’s with heavy hearts we announce a warrior has been called home,” the post began.It’s.
